Eagon & Associates, Inc. was founded by Herbert B. Eagon, Jr. in 1976. Herb initially developed his extensive knowledge of groundwater resources in Ohio through his experience with the Ohio Department of Natural Resources. Our staff consists of over 35 hydrogeologists/groundwater scientists and support personnel. The senior professionals are intimately involved in project work and maintain quality control and familiarity with technical details. The majority of our work is in the Midwest Region with emphasis in Ohio, Indiana, Kentucky, and adjoining areas of Michigan, West Virginia, Pennsylvania and Illinois. Our expertise includes solid and hazardous waste facility siting and compliance, CERCLA/Superfund site characterization, remedy implementation and OM&M, construction and quarry dewatering, and drinking water source development and protection.
